Her father was Rudolf Höss, the camp’s commandant. He was arrested by the Jewish great-uncle of the writer Thomas Harding, to whom Brigitte gave this, her final interview – and confession
It was the morning of 16 December 2021, a week before Christmas. Across from me sat Brigitte, the daughter of Rudolf Höss, the commandant of Auschwitz. I was here to ask what life was like next to the camp.
Brigitte was 88 years old. With pale lips, thin arms and wisps of white hair, she was frailer than she had been the last time I saw her. Her voice was weaker too, her speech more languid and halting. But she was still able to think clearly and her eyes still sparkled with life.

In the series, Raël: Alien Prophet, the third episode, The American Dream shows how Raël advocates for human cloning in America alongside biochemist Brigitte Boisselier. The purported birth of “Eve” in 2002 sparked intense legal and media scrutiny. Raël’s lobbying efforts for human cloning, combined with the controversial claim of Eve’s birth, became focal points, leading to heightened attention from both legal authorities and the media. The episode delves into the complexities and consequences of these events, examining the intersection of scientific ambition, ethical considerations, and societal reactions within the American context.

Ridley Scott’s “Napoleon” is a movie that French people love to hate. But despite harsh criticism in France, the historical epic smashed the box office and grossed over $9.76 million from 1.15 million tickets sold in its first two weeks in theaters.
Ironically, “Napoleon” got the lowest score of all of Scott’s recent movies on Allociné, the local equivalent of IMDb, with 2.3 stars out of 5 from 4,659 users’ reviews, yet it’s one of Scott’s biggest hits in France. “Napoleon,” starring Joaquin Phoenix as Napoléon Bonaparte, a Corsica-born officer who became Emperor of France, and Vanessa Kirby as his wife as Joséphine de Beauharnais, world premiered in Paris on Nov. 14, a few days after the end of the SAG-AFTRA strike.
Scott’s last two movies, “The Last Duel” and “House of Gucci,” were warmly reviewed in France, and yet they sold only 425,000 and 800,000 tickets respectively during their releases there.

White House Alters State Dinner Plans Due To World Crises; The B-52s Will No Longer Perform — Update
Update: First Lady Jill Biden said that The B-52s will no longer perform at the White House State Dinner on Wednesday, and that guests instead will listen to music from the “President’s Own” United States Marine Band and the Army and Air Force Strolling Strings.
The change — from the relentlessly upbeat B-52s to the more sedate instrumental music — was made given the multiple crises in the world, Biden said.
“While we had initially planned for legendary B-52s to perform their iconic dance and party music, we are now in a time when so many are facing sorrow and pain, so we made a few adjustments to the entertainment portion of the evening,” Jill Biden said.
The dinner will be for Australian Prime Minister Anthony Albanese and partner Jodie Haydon. Biden said that The B-52s will still attend the event.

Making Magic
To mark the 25th anniversary of the “Harry Potter” books being published in the U.S., the Empire State Building is set to be lit up in Hogwarts house colors at sunset on Wednesday, Sept. 27.
Viewers outside of New York can watch the building’s Tower Lights shine red for Gryffindor, yellow for Hufflepuff, blue for Ravenclaw and green for Slytherin on the Empire State’s live cam. For those in New York, there will be a magical pop-up cart on the 86th Floor Observation Deck where fans will be able to pick up free copies of the book and bottles of Butterbeer. Costumes and wizard robes are encouraged.

George Harrison met John Lennon through Paul McCartney. McCartney suggested Harrison join their band, the Quarrymen, and Lennon reluctantly agreed. He believed Harrison was too young and would ruin their band’s image. Eventually, though, he grew to respect his younger bandmate. Harrison said this happened after he kissed a girl who looked like Brigitte Bardot.
George Harrison shared the moment he felt he gained John Lennon’s respect
Harrison looked up to Lennon, but Lennon didn’t give him the same respect. That is, until Harrison kissed a girl who looked like Bardot. Lennon had long harbored a crush on the French actor, to the point that he asked his girlfriends to try to look more like her.

Brigitte Macron, France’s First Lady, Loses Lawsuit Against YouTubers Who Claimed She Was Born A Man
On December 10, 2021, two women, one identifying as a “medium” and the other as an “independent journalist,” posted a video on YouTube, claiming that France’s First Lady, Brigitte Macron, 69, was born male at birth and transitioned at 18.
On February 15, 2022, Macron issued a complaint against the women, claiming it was an invasion of privacy and image rights. She wanted the video to be taken down and payment of damages the video caused.

The complaint was voided by the court on March 7, citing the complaint should have been filed as public defamation instead of an invasion of privacy and image.
The video went viral around the time Macron’s husband, Emmanuel Macron, 45, was running in France’s 2022 presidential election. Despite any negative press that might have arisen, Emmanuel won re-election to a second term.
